Abstract

P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To provide a seal member capable of presenting sealability immune to a pressure of high-pressure water or the like, and much more improving a seal performance.SOLUTION: The present invention relates to a seal member 10 configured by mounting an elastic material 15 around an outer peripheral surface 11a and an inner peripheral surface 11b of a rigid and cylindrical skeleton member 11. On the outer peripheral surface 11a and the inner peripheral surface 11b of the skeleton member 11, a plurality of lines of annular projections 14a and 14b are integrally and protrusively formed. The elastic material 15 is mounted around the outer peripheral surface 11a and the inner peripheral surface 11b of the skeleton member 11 including the plurality of lines of annular projections 14a and 14b. An outer peripheral seal lip part 16 is formed from tthe annular projection 14a at an outer peripheral side and a rubber material 15 that is fitted around the annular projection 14a. An inner peripheral seal lip part 17 is formed from the annular projection 14b at an inner peripheral side and a rubber material 15 that is fitted around the annular projection 14b.SELECTED DRAWING: Figure 1

本発明は、例えば、コネクタハウジングのキャビティと電線との間の隙間をシールする防水コネクタ用のシール部材に関する。   The present invention relates to a sealing member for a waterproof connector that seals a gap between a cavity of a connector housing and an electric wire, for example.

この種の防水コネクタ用のゴム栓(シール部材)として、特許文献1に開示されたものがある。   As a rubber plug (seal member) for this type of waterproof connector, there is one disclosed in Patent Document 1.

このゴム栓1は、図3に示すように、図示しない電線を通す電線挿通孔(内周面)1bが前後方向(軸方向)に貫通して設けられた略円筒状をなしており、図示しない端子の絶縁被覆圧着部によって電線の絶縁被覆に圧着される圧着部2と、この圧着部2の後方に連なって設けられ、電線の外周面と図示しない防水コネクタのコネクタハウジングのキャビティの内周面とに密着する前方シール部3と、この前方シール部3の後方に連なって設けられ、電線の外周面とキャビティの内周面とに密着する後方シール部4と、この後方シール部4の後方に連なって設けられた追従部5とを一体に備えて構成されている。   As shown in FIG. 3, the rubber plug 1 has a substantially cylindrical shape in which an electric wire insertion hole (inner peripheral surface) 1b for passing an electric wire (not shown) is provided in the front-rear direction (axial direction). A crimping portion 2 that is crimped to the insulation coating of the electric wire by an insulation coating crimping portion of the terminal that is not connected, and an inner periphery of a cavity of a connector housing of a waterproof connector (not shown) provided on the rear surface of the crimping portion 2 A front seal portion 3 that is in close contact with the surface, a rear seal portion 4 that is provided continuously to the rear of the front seal portion 3 and that is in close contact with the outer peripheral surface of the electric wire and the inner peripheral surface of the cavity, and the rear seal portion 4 A follower 5 provided continuously to the rear is integrally provided.

そして、圧着部2の厚さは、前方に向かうほど徐々に小さくなり、前端テーパ面2aで急に小さくなっている。また、前方シール部3では、外周面1a側に配された外周リップ部3aと内周面1b側に配された内周リップ部3bとが前後方向において同じ位置に配されており、後方シール部4では、外周面1a側に配された外周リップ部4aと内周面1b側に配された内周リップ部4bとが前後方向においてずれた位置に配されている。さらに、追従部5は、内周面1bの後端側に電線誘い込み面5aを有した円筒状をなしており、その外周面1aがコネクタハウジングのキャビティの内周面に接触するように圧着部2より肉厚に形成されている。これらにより、キャビティへの挿入力の増大を防ぎつつ、電線の曲げに対する追従性を向上させている。   And the thickness of the crimping | compression-bonding part 2 becomes small gradually, so that it goes to the front, and it becomes small rapidly by the front-end taper surface 2a. In the front seal portion 3, the outer peripheral lip portion 3a disposed on the outer peripheral surface 1a side and the inner peripheral lip portion 3b disposed on the inner peripheral surface 1b side are disposed at the same position in the front-rear direction, and the rear seal In the portion 4, the outer peripheral lip portion 4a disposed on the outer peripheral surface 1a side and the inner peripheral lip portion 4b disposed on the inner peripheral surface 1b side are disposed at positions shifted in the front-rear direction. Further, the follower 5 has a cylindrical shape having a wire guiding surface 5a on the rear end side of the inner peripheral surface 1b, and the crimping portion so that the outer peripheral surface 1a contacts the inner peripheral surface of the cavity of the connector housing. It is formed thicker than 2. As a result, the followability to the bending of the electric wire is improved while preventing an increase in insertion force into the cavity.

しかしながら、前記従来のシール部材としてのゴム栓1では、栓全体がシリコーンゴム等の低硬度の弾性材で構成されているため、例えば、電線が引っ張り圧力を受けた場合や高圧洗浄水等の圧力を受けた場合に、その圧力で各シール部3,4の各リップ部3a,3b,4a,4bが倒れて変形したり、軸方向へ伸びて膨張してしまい、高いシール性を維持できずにシール性能が低下した。   However, in the rubber plug 1 as the conventional sealing member, since the entire plug is made of a low-hardness elastic material such as silicone rubber, for example, when an electric wire receives a tensile pressure or pressure such as high-pressure washing water In this case, the lip portions 3a, 3b, 4a and 4b of the seal portions 3 and 4 are tilted and deformed by the pressure, or are expanded and expanded in the axial direction, so that high sealing performance cannot be maintained. The seal performance deteriorated.

図2に示すように、シール部材10は、防水コネクタ20のコネクタハウジング21のキャビティ22の開口面23側からキャビティ22内に収容されて電線30との間の隙間をシールするものであり、図1に示すように、芯部となる剛性で円筒状の骨格部材11を備えている。即ち、骨格部材11は、硬質(高硬度)の合成樹脂材により剛性で円筒状に形成されている。   As shown in FIG. 2, the sealing member 10 is accommodated in the cavity 22 from the opening surface 23 side of the cavity 22 of the connector housing 21 of the waterproof connector 20 and seals a gap between the sealing member 10 and the electric wire 30. As shown in FIG. 1, a rigid and cylindrical skeleton member 11 serving as a core portion is provided. That is, the skeleton member 11 is formed in a rigid and cylindrical shape from a hard (high hardness) synthetic resin material.

図1に示すように、骨格部材11の外周面11aの前端部には断面円弧状の前側フランジ部12を円環状に一体突出形成してあると共に、外周面11aの後端部(端部)には円環板状の後側フランジ部(環板状のフランジ部)13を一体突出形成してある。また、骨格部材11の外周面11aと内周面11bの中央には、等間隔毎に複数条(本実施例の場合は3つ)の山形の環状突起14a,14bをそれぞれ一体突出形成してある。外周側の環状突起14aは内周側の環状突起14bよりも山形の形状が大きくなっており、各環状突起14a,14bは前後方向(軸方向)において同じ位置に配置されている。   As shown in FIG. 1, a front flange portion 12 having an arcuate cross section is integrally formed in an annular shape at the front end portion of the outer peripheral surface 11 a of the skeleton member 11, and the rear end portion (end portion) of the outer peripheral surface 11 a. An annular plate-like rear flange portion (ring plate-like flange portion) 13 is integrally formed to project. Further, at the center of the outer peripheral surface 11a and the inner peripheral surface 11b of the skeleton member 11, a plurality of (three in the case of this embodiment) mountain-shaped annular projections 14a and 14b are formed integrally protruding at equal intervals. is there. The annular protrusion 14a on the outer peripheral side has a larger mountain shape than the annular protrusion 14b on the inner peripheral side, and the annular protrusions 14a and 14b are arranged at the same position in the front-rear direction (axial direction).

また、円筒状の骨格部材11の外周面11aと内周面11bと前面11c及び後面11dの全面には、シリコンゴム等のゴム材(弾性材)15をコーティングにより膜状に周着してある。これら外周側の環状突起14aと該環状突起14aに周着されたゴム材15とによりシール部としての外周シールリップ部16が形成され、内周側の環状突起14bと該環状突起14bに周着されたゴム材15とによりシール部としての内周シールリップ部17が形成されている。   Further, a rubber material (elastic material) 15 such as silicon rubber is circumferentially coated on the outer peripheral surface 11a, inner peripheral surface 11b, front surface 11c, and rear surface 11d of the cylindrical skeleton member 11 by coating. . An outer peripheral seal lip portion 16 as a seal portion is formed by the annular protrusion 14a on the outer peripheral side and the rubber material 15 that is circumferentially attached to the annular protrusion 14a, and is attached to the annular protrusion 14b on the inner peripheral side and the annular protrusion 14b. The rubber material 15 thus formed forms an inner peripheral seal lip portion 17 as a seal portion.

尚、図2に示すように、コネクタハウジング21のキャビティ22内に、電線30の露出した芯線32側の一端の絶縁被膜31に装着されたシール部材10と共に収容される端子40は、筒状をなす端子接続部41と、電線30の露出した芯線32に圧着される芯線圧着部42と、シール部材10の前側フランジ部12の後方に圧着される絶縁被覆圧着部43とを備えている。   In addition, as shown in FIG. 2, the terminal 40 accommodated in the cavity 22 of the connector housing 21 together with the sealing member 10 attached to the insulating coating 31 at one end on the exposed core wire 32 side of the electric wire 30 has a cylindrical shape. The terminal connection part 41 to be formed, the core wire crimping part 42 to be crimped to the exposed core wire 32 of the electric wire 30, and the insulation coating crimping part 43 to be crimped to the rear of the front flange part 12 of the seal member 10 are provided.

以上実施形態のシール部材10によれば、剛性で円筒状の骨格部材11の外周面11a及び内周面11bに複数条の環状突起14a,14bを一体突出形成し、これら複数条の環状突起14a,14bを含めた骨格部材11の外周面11a及び内周面11bにゴム材15を周着して、複数の外周シールリップ部16と内周シールリップ部17を形成したことにより、図2に示すように、外周シールリップ部16により、防水コネクタ20のコネクタハウジング21のキャビティ22とシール部材10の外周面との間の隙間を確実にシールすることができ、また、内周シールリップ部17によりキャビティ22内に収容されたシール部材10の内周面と電線30の絶縁被膜31との間の隙間を確実にシールすることができる。   According to the sealing member 10 of the embodiment described above, a plurality of annular projections 14a and 14b are integrally formed on the outer peripheral surface 11a and the inner peripheral surface 11b of the rigid and cylindrical skeleton member 11, and the plurality of annular projections 14a. , 14b, and the outer peripheral surface 11a and the inner peripheral surface 11b of the skeleton member 11 are circumferentially attached to form a plurality of outer peripheral seal lip portions 16 and inner peripheral seal lip portions 17 in FIG. As shown, the outer peripheral seal lip portion 16 can reliably seal the gap between the cavity 22 of the connector housing 21 of the waterproof connector 20 and the outer peripheral surface of the seal member 10, and the inner peripheral seal lip portion 17. Thus, the gap between the inner peripheral surface of the seal member 10 accommodated in the cavity 22 and the insulating coating 31 of the electric wire 30 can be reliably sealed.

このように、剛性で円筒状の骨格部材11を芯部とし、この剛性で円筒状の骨格部材11の外周面11aと内周面11bに複数条の環状突起14a,14bをそれぞれ一体突出形成し、これら複数条の環状突起14a,14bを含めた骨格部材11の外周面11aと内周面11bにゴム材15を周着して、ゴム材15を周着した複数の環状突起14a,14bで複数の外周シールリップ部16と内周シールリップ部17をそれぞれ形成したことにより、何等かの圧力が各シールリップ部16,17に作用した場合にも、各シールリップ部16,17の軸方向の伸び(膨張)や倒れ(変形)を抑制して防止することができ、シール部材10のシール性能を向上させることができる。   In this way, a rigid and cylindrical skeleton member 11 is used as a core, and a plurality of annular protrusions 14a and 14b are integrally formed on the outer peripheral surface 11a and the inner peripheral surface 11b of the rigid and cylindrical skeleton member 11, respectively. The rubber material 15 is attached to the outer peripheral surface 11a and the inner peripheral surface 11b of the skeleton member 11 including the plurality of annular protrusions 14a and 14b, and the plurality of annular protrusions 14a and 14b around which the rubber material 15 is attached. By forming the plurality of outer peripheral seal lip portions 16 and the inner peripheral seal lip portion 17, the axial direction of each seal lip portion 16, 17 can be obtained even when any pressure acts on the seal lip portions 16, 17. The expansion (expansion) and collapse (deformation) of the seal member 10 can be suppressed and prevented, and the sealing performance of the seal member 10 can be improved.

また、剛性で円筒状の骨格部材11の後端部に円環板状の後側フランジ部13を一体突出形成し、この円環板状の後側フランジ部13を含めた骨格部材11の外周面11aと内周面11bにゴム材15を周着して、ゴム材15を周着した複数の環状突起14a,14bで複数の外周シールリップ部16と内周シールリップ部17をそれぞれ形成したことにより、電線30の曲げ方向への引っ張り圧力を受けても、図2に示すように、防水コネクタ20のコネクタハウジング21のキャビティ22と後側フランジ部13が干渉するため、外周シールリップ部16と内周シールリップ部17の変形を確実に防止することができ、シール部材10のシール性能をより一段と向上させることができる。さらに、高圧洗浄時には、図2に矢印Pで示すように、その高圧洗浄水を後側フランジ部13で直に受けるため、各シールリップ部16,17への直接被水を確実に防止することができ、この点からもシール部材10のシール性能をより一段と向上させることができる。   Further, an annular plate-like rear flange portion 13 is integrally formed at the rear end portion of the rigid and cylindrical skeleton member 11, and the outer periphery of the skeleton member 11 including the annular plate-like rear flange portion 13 is formed. A rubber material 15 is circumferentially attached to the surface 11a and the inner peripheral surface 11b, and a plurality of outer peripheral seal lip portions 16 and inner peripheral seal lip portions 17 are formed by a plurality of annular protrusions 14a and 14b that surround the rubber material 15, respectively. As a result, even if a tensile pressure in the bending direction of the electric wire 30 is received, the cavity 22 of the connector housing 21 of the waterproof connector 20 and the rear flange portion 13 interfere with each other as shown in FIG. Further, deformation of the inner peripheral seal lip portion 17 can be reliably prevented, and the sealing performance of the seal member 10 can be further improved. Further, at the time of high pressure cleaning, as indicated by an arrow P in FIG. 2, since the high pressure cleaning water is directly received by the rear flange portion 13, it is possible to surely prevent the respective seal lip portions 16 and 17 from being directly wet. From this point, the sealing performance of the sealing member 10 can be further improved.

さらに、骨格部材11の外周面11aと内周面11bと前面11c及び後面11dの全面に、ゴム材15をコーティングにより周着したことにより、簡単な構造で、シール部材10のシール性能をより一段と向上させることができる。   Furthermore, the rubber member 15 is circumferentially coated on the entire outer peripheral surface 11a, inner peripheral surface 11b, front surface 11c, and rear surface 11d of the skeleton member 11, thereby further improving the sealing performance of the seal member 10 with a simple structure. Can be improved.

尚、前記実施形態によれば、芯部となる骨格部材を硬質の合成樹脂材で形成したが、金属等で形成しても良い。   In addition, according to the said embodiment, although the frame | skeleton member used as a core part was formed with the hard synthetic resin material, you may form with a metal etc.

また、前記実施形態によれば、骨格部材の全面に弾性材としてのゴム材をコーティングしたが、骨格部材の全面にゴム材を一体成型しても良く、さらに、弾性材はゴム材に限らず、エラストマーや軟質樹脂材等でも良い。   Further, according to the embodiment, the rubber material as the elastic material is coated on the entire surface of the skeleton member. However, the rubber material may be integrally formed on the entire surface of the skeleton member, and the elastic material is not limited to the rubber material. An elastomer or a soft resin material may be used.

さらに、前記実施形態によれば、骨格部材を円筒状に形成して1本の電線をシールするようにしたが、骨格部材を楕円筒状に形成して複数本の電線をシールするようにしても良い。   Further, according to the above embodiment, the skeleton member is formed in a cylindrical shape to seal one electric wire, but the skeleton member is formed in an elliptical cylinder shape to seal a plurality of electric wires. Also good.

さらに、前記実施形態によれば、シール部材を防水コネクタに用いた場合について説明したが、防水コネクタ以外の個室ゴム栓やパッキン等に適用できることは勿論である。   Furthermore, according to the embodiment, the case where the seal member is used for the waterproof connector has been described. However, it is needless to say that the seal member can be applied to a rubber plug, a packing, or the like other than the waterproof connector.
